Kurtis “Aui_2000” Ling

The Canadian support player first discovered DotA when he was nine years old.

Article image

Kurtis began his Dota 2 career in 2012, playing carry for the up-and-coming North American team PotM Bottom.

For Kurtis, TI5 would highlight how crucial a support role can be in the road to victory.

The following years were a mix of competing, being a broadcast talent, and coaching various teams.

Peter “ppd” Dager

Peter switched from Heroes of the Newerth to Dota 2 in 2013.

After TI5 he would once again place 3rd at The International 2016.

In December 2016 it was announced that he would be the new CEO of Evil Geniuses.

Article image

After TI7 he left Evil Geniuses and stepped down as their CEO, returning to competitive play.

2019 saw PPD take another new organization to their first TI with, Ninjas in Pyjamas.

The 2019/2020 season wouldnt be much better for the Ninjas and announced his retirement in April 2020.

In 2021 Alliance brought on board TI5 champion ppd as a second coach for their Dota 2 team.

A stint that lasted one month.

PPD was a controversial player and often spoke his mind without softening the blow.

For this some hated him and some loved him.
